Membership Dues are set at each professional’s (attorney, financial neutral, mental health coach) hourly billing rate. One year of membership equals one billable hour. A Special Membership rate of $75.00 is offered to law students, paralegals, other law office staff. Sustaining Memberships are also available. Sustaining members contribute an additional $100.00 to CDN in addition to their yearly dues. Sustaining members are designated on the CDN website once the sustaining member sets up his or her website profile. The designation lasts so long as the member’s sustaining member dues are current.
